Maplestory Liberation Formula and Explanation
The core of the Maplestory Liberation Calculator is straightforward. It calculates the remaining fragments needed and then divides that by your effective daily fragment collection rate to determine the number of days until completion.
Here's the simplified formula:
Time to Liberation (Days) = (Total Fragments Required - Current Fragments) / Effective Daily Fragments
Where:
- Total Fragments Required: The total number of Liberation Fragments needed for the quest (typically 3000 for the Black Mage Liberation).
- Current Fragments: The number of Liberation Fragments you have already collected.
- Effective Daily Fragments: Your average number of fragments collected per day. If you input a weekly rate, the calculator converts it to a daily rate (Weekly Fragments / 7).

Practical Examples for the Maplestory Liberation Calculator
Let's look at a few scenarios to understand how the Maplestory Liberation Calculator works:
-
Example 1: Starting Fresh, Consistent Daily Fragments
- Inputs: Current Fragments = 0, Fragments Earned Per Period = 3, Period Type = Daily, Total Fragments Required = 3000
- Calculation: (3000 - 0) / 3 = 1000 Days
- Results: Estimated Time to Liberation: 1000 Days (approx. 142 Weeks, 33 Months). This shows the long-term commitment required for the quest.
-
Example 2: Mid-Progress, Weekly Fragment Collection
- Inputs: Current Fragments = 1500, Fragments Earned Per Period = 21, Period Type = Weekly, Total Fragments Required = 3000
- Calculation:
- Remaining Fragments = 3000 - 1500 = 1500 fragments
- Effective Daily Fragments = 21 fragments/week / 7 days/week = 3 fragments/day
- Time to Liberation = 1500 / 3 = 500 Days
- Results: Estimated Time to Liberation: 500 Days (approx. 71 Weeks, 16 Months). Halfway through the fragments means roughly half the time remaining.
-
Example 3: Boosting Fragment Rate
- Inputs: Current Fragments = 1000, Fragments Earned Per Period = 7 (increased from 3), Period Type = Daily, Total Fragments Required = 3000
- Calculation: (3000 - 1000) / 7 = 2000 / 7 ≈ 285.7 Days
- Results: Estimated Time to Liberation: 286 Days (approx. 41 Weeks, 9 Months). Increasing your daily fragment income significantly reduces the overall time.

Key Factors That Affect Maplestory Liberation Time
Several factors can influence how quickly you complete your Maplestory Liberation Quest:
- Daily Bossing Consistency: The most significant factor. Regularly defeating relevant bosses that drop fragments is crucial. Missing days adds directly to your overall time.
- Weekly Bossing Limits: Certain powerful weekly bosses provide a large number of fragments. Maximizing these runs each week greatly accelerates progress.
- Character Strength & Progression: Stronger characters can defeat bosses faster and more reliably, allowing for more efficient fragment farming. Investing in Grandis progression helps.
- Event Fragments: Occasionally, Maplestory events may offer additional Liberation Fragments. While not consistent, these can provide a welcome boost.
- Restraint & Dedication: The liberation quest is a marathon. Maintaining motivation and avoiding long breaks are key to staying on track.
- Quest Progression Stage: The number of fragments you can earn per day/week might increase as you progress through earlier stages of the liberation questline itself, unlocking more powerful bosses.
- Server Maintenance & Downtime: Unscheduled or extended server maintenance can prevent fragment collection, slightly delaying progress.
- Personal Schedule: Real-life commitments dictate how much time you can dedicate. A realistic assessment of your available playtime is essential for accurate input into the Maplestory Liberation Calculator.
